1528 State Street, Sarasota, FL 34236Brick's Smoked Meats in Sarasota has accumulated 182 violations across 32 inspections since 2017, averaging 5.7 per visit. The facility has not been shut down but shows a pattern of repeated warnings and callbacks, with July 2023 and July 2024 each triggering back-to-back inspections. Most violations involve ventilation, consumer advisories, and shellfish handling. In July 2025, an administrative complaint was recommended after inspectors found 10 violations, including 6 high-priority items, though the facility complied during the follow-up callback.
